** The Role
** We are looking for a Revenue Operations Analyst to join the Rev Ops team at Aareon UK.This is a junior but critical role focused on ensuring the accuracy, reliability, and usability of our revenue data. You will be responsible for maintaining data quality, supporting core reporting, and acting as a first line of support for our Sales and Customer Success teams.

This role is ideal for someone who is analytical, detail-oriented, and eager to learn the mechanics of a high-growth, PE-backed SaaS company. You do not need years of experience. You do need a passion for data, process, and making things work better.

You will work closely with the Senior Revenue Operations Manager, who will provide guidance, prioritisation, and technical support as you develop in the role.###
** Key Responsibilities**###
** Core Focus:
Data Management, Systems and Reporting (c.70% of role)**####
** Data Management & System Administration
*** Own day-to-day data quality across Salesforce and the wider GTM tech stack
* Manage and maintain operational data and workflows within
** Planhat, Salesforce and our product admin instances
*** Run recurring data quality checks (e.g. pipeline hygiene, key field validation, duplication checks)
* Identify and resolve data issues impacting reporting, forecasting, and operational workflows
* Support data governance processes across systems###
** Reporting & Analytics
** Build and maintain reporting and dashboards across Planhat, Fixflo, Salesforce, and Power BI.
* Maintain core reporting used in weekly pipeline reviews, monthly business reviews, and leadership reporting
* Ensure consistency and alignment between systems and downstream reporting outputs
* Support recurring reporting on pipeline, forecast, churn/retention, and operational metrics###
** Supporting Responsibilities (c.30% of role)**###
** Process & Operations Support
*** Assist in documenting core revenue processes (lead-to-cash, renewals, customer lifecycle)
* Support commission calculations and reporting processes
* Help manage user access, roles, and permissions across GTM systems###
** Cross-Functional Collaboration
*** Act as first-line support for Sales and Customer Success teams on system and reporting queries
* Support Rev Ops initiatives such as forecasting improvements, deal tracking, and process optimisation
* Develop an understanding of how both business units operate and where processes differ###
** Qualifications & Experience**###
** Essential
* ** 1–2 years in a data, operations, or analyst role (internships or early-career roles accepted)
* Strong Excel skills (pivot tables, XLOOKUP, data cleaning)
* Experience working with a CRM or operational GTM system (Salesforce preferred)
* Comfortable working across multiple systems and learning new tools quickly
* Strong attention to detail and analytical mindset
* Clear communication skills (written and verbal)###
